04 JULY 2020 - RUNNELLS, IOWA: People on tractors during the 4th of July tractor parade in Runnells, a small community about 25 miles from Des Moines. Most of the Independence Day parades in central Iowa were cancelled because of the COVID-19 (Coronavirus) pandemic. People in Runnells made the decision to go ahead with their parade, the first 4th of July parade in the town in recent memory. Most of the people in the parade were farmers, who drove their tractors through the town. PHOTO BY JACK KURTZ
